Learn The Most Popular Cocktails In California
In California, our cocktail scene mirrors the state's diverse culinary landscape, with a focus on fresh, locally-sourced ingredients and innovative combinations.
The Napa Valley Negroni is a popular choice in our school, featuring locally crafted gin, California vermouth, and a splash of bitter orange liqueur, paying homage to the state's wine country. The San Francisco Sunrise captures the spirit of the city with a mix of artisanal tequila, fresh-squeezed Valencia orange juice, and a float of locally-produced grenadine, creating a vibrant and visually striking cocktail.
Southern California's influence can be seen in the SoCal Paloma, blending top-shelf tequila with grapefruit soda, a touch of agave nectar, and a rim of Tajín, reflecting the region's love for citrusy, refreshing flavors. The Malibu Breeze pays tribute to the iconic beach city, combining coconut rum, pineapple juice, and a splash of California-made passion fruit liqueur, providing a taste of the laid-back coastal lifestyle.
California's drinking culture is marked by a commitment to sustainability, and many cocktails feature ingredients sourced from local farmers' markets. The state's major cities, such as Los Angeles and San Diego, have unique influences on the cocktail scene, with mixologists often drawing inspiration from the multicultural flavors that define these urban landscapes.
